Ahead of the match, PSG coach Mauricio Pochettino spoke about what it means to face a team from a lower division and the Coupe de France: "It's an important competition, always special. We were lucky to win it last year when we beat Monaco in the final. It was a beautiful moment. Paris Saint-Germain has a great history in the competition and always fights to win it. We will do everything we can to win on Sunday and qualify for the next round. The tradition of the Coupe de France is important at Paris Saint-Germain. Historically, there has always been character, determination and personality at this club. You need that to win the Coupe de France.

For their part, Mauricio Pochettino's side will be making their debut in this competition, as they are competing in Ligue 1, and it is in this round that they begin their participation.
Being a National 3 team, the team coached by Krzysztof Ziecik started competing in the Third Round; in the previous round, they beat Amiens AC in an agonizing way on penalties, after a 1-1 draw in regular time.
This Sunday afternoon, in the city of Valenciennes, Feignies will play one of the most important matches in their history against PSG, in what will be the last 32 of the 2021-2022 Coupe de France.
There are 14 rounds (preliminary, first, second, second, third, third, fourth, fourth, fifth, sixth, seventh, round of 32, round of 16, round of 16, round of 16, quarterfinals, semifinals and final) that are played in this tournament, all of them are direct elimination to a single match; little by little, and in order according to their division, the clubs of regional leagues, National 3, National 2, Championnat National, Ligue 2 and Ligue 1, will compete.
It is the main cup competition in French soccer; it is organized by the French Football Federation and is contested by all amateur and professional teams in the country; it is estimated that more than 15,000 institutions participate. This is the 105th edition; the current champion is PSG.
